The invention discloses a portable gas-phase molecular absorption spectrometer, relates to the technical field of optical analysis, and aims to solve the problems that a detection device in the conventional gas-phase molecular absorption spectrometer is complicated in structure, complicated in operation and inconvenient to carry and cannot meet requirements on content determination of outdoor objects to be detected. The portable gas-phase molecular absorption spectrometer comprises a sampling device, a heating device, a gas liquid separation device, a drying device and the detection device, wherein the detection device comprises a sensor, a detector, a signal processing system, a control system and a read-out system, which are sequentially connected; and the sensor is positioned at a gas output port of the gas liquid separation device. The portable gas-phase molecular absorption spectrometer is particularly applicable to determination of ammonia nitrogen, sulfide, Kjeldahl nitrogen, total nitrogen, nitrate, nitrite, sulfite, chloride ions and permanganate index.
